Cache Registrars in memory
This replaces the memcache caching, which we think is overall a bad idea. We load all registrars at once instead of caching each as needed, so that the loadAllCached() methods can be cached as well, and therefore will always produce results consistent with loadByClientIdCached()'s view of the registrar's values. All of our prod registrars together total 300k of data right now, so this is hardly worth optimizing further, and in any case this will likely reduce latency even further since most requests will be served out of memory. While I was in the Registrar file I standardized the error messages for incorrect password and clientId length to be the same format, and cleaned up a few random things I noticed in the code. ------------- Created by MOE: https://github.com/google/moe MOE_MIGRATED_REVID=156151828
